The Institute of Botany welcomes applications for the following position starting July 1st, 2026:

Research Staff (PhD student) in the field of Plant Biochemistry (salary scale 13 TV-L, 65 %)

The fixed-term position is for a duration of 36 months with a possibility for extension. The position is part of a collaborative project between the working groups “Biochemistry of Plant Specialised Metabolites” (Prof. Dr. Jakob Franke, Leibniz University Hannover), “Synthetic Biology” (Prof. Dr. Russell Cox, Leibniz University Hannover), and the group of Prof. Dr. Roy Weinstain at Tel Aviv University, Israel. The working place will be located at the Centre of Biomolecular Drug Research of the Leibniz University Hannover.

Your role

We offer you an opportunity to conduct a PhD thesis in the context of an exciting interdisciplinary collaborative research project funded by the VolkswagenStiftung “Research Cooperation Lower Saxony – Israel” programme. The aim of the research work is to identify enzymes involved in the temporary inactivation of gib-berellin phytohormones.

The tasks of the position comprise:

  • Selecting potential gene candidates from plant sequence datasets with bioinformatics tools
  • Cloning of gene candidates from plants and screening in Nicotiana benthamiana
  • Recombinant protein production and biochemical characterisation of enzymes in vitro
  • Chemical analysis and purification of gibberellins from Nicotiana benthamiana or from a heterologous Aspergillus oryzae platform.

The position also involves travelling to a kick-off meeting in Israel and a three-month research stay at Tel Aviv University, Israel.
